1978 Vauxhall Cavalier vs. 1978 Volkswagen Passat
To start off, both 1978 Vauxhall Cavalier and 1978 Volkswagen Passat were released in the same year (1978).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 1,457 cc (4 cylinders), 1978 Volkswagen Passat is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1978 Volkswagen Passat weights approximately 20 kg more than 1978 Vauxhall Cavalier.
Because 1978 Vauxhall Cavalier is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1978 Vauxhall Cavalier.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1978 Volkswagen Passat,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
